    To be blunt, Holy Avenger is bad.

    Bronzewood is the boring, effective option for support since it offers a good debuff. I favor this for my Devout loadout.

    Vorpal will increase both your DPS and healing output and is also a good choice, but its impact on healing obviously is reduced in a typical end-game build since your Power will vastly outstrip your Crit.

    A good DC healer weapon enchantment simply doesn't exist (correct me if I'm wrong).

    1) Holy Avenger - 10% chance (on power use) for a weak heal DOT. Can't be relied on at all. Just a "better than nothing" heal chance.

    2) Bronzewood - I think you have to use offensive encounters on target, so it is situational for a DC healer.

    3) Vorpal - Chance for extra heal is already unreliable, but the whole heal crit chance being determined by your power to crit strike stat ratio makes this even less useful.

    For DC healing/team survivability , Vorpal is best out of 3 poor choices. I'm just surprised that with the wholesale changes to classes/roles and weapon enchants, they didn't seem to consider this new healing role when re-working the weapon enchantments.
